#441663 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#441663 is composed of 26.7% red, 8.6%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.3% cyan, 77.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 275.8 degrees, a saturation of 63.6% and a lightness of 23.7%. #441663 color hex could be obtained by blending #882cc6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

Shades and Tints of #441663

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020103 is the darkest color, while #f8f2f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#441663

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d3b3e is the less saturated color, while #480376 is the most saturated one.
